The C8051F912-GU belongs to the category of microcontrollers and is designed for use in various embedded systems. This microcontroller is known for its high performance, low power consumption, and versatile package options. The C8051F912-GU is commonly used in applications such as industrial control, consumer electronics, and automotive systems.
